Piotr Bożek' s research is in theoretical nuclear physics, particularly in the area of heavy ion collisions. The interpretation of experimental studies conducted with colliding heavy ion beams at RHIC in BNL and the LHC at CERN requires a quantitative modeling of the collision dynamics. The hot and dense matter created in the interaction region behaves like an almost perfect fluid. Hydrodynamics is applied to describe the evolution of the density and flow of matter. These studies aim at understanding the mechanism of the apparent thermalization and extracting the properties of the quark-gluon plasma.
Previously, Piotr Bożek has studied the phenomenon of nuclear mulifragmentation in intermediate energy nuclear collisions and applied quantum many-body methods to calculate the properties of strongly interacting nuclear systems.
